
Oleg (real name Albert) Borisov (1929-1994) was a Soviet actor. Honored Artist of the Ukrainian SSR (1963). People's Artist of the RSFSR (October 18, 1974). People's Artist of the USSR (July 3, 1978). Graduated from the Moscow Art Theater School-Studio (1951). From 1951 to 1964, he was an actor at the Lesya Ukrainka Russian Drama Theater in Kiev. From 1964, he was an actor at the Gorky State Academic Drama Theater in Leningrad. From 1983 to 1989, he was an actor at the Moscow Art Theater. From 1989 to 1990, he was an actor at the Soviet Army Theater (CATSA). Since 1991, he has been the director of the Oleg Borisov Theater.
